Back To Top

DATA ENGINEER – MICROSOFT AZURE/FABRIC/DATABRICKS

Overview

We are looking for experienced Data Engineers within the Microsoft Azure ecosystem with skills in Databricks and Fabric. Ideal candidates will have solid experience in ETL processes and should be autonomous in managing large volumes of data. Experience in data ingestion and real-time processing will be considered an advantage.

Specific Skills
  • At least 3 years of experience in similar roles, utilizing the MS Azure stack;
  • Advanced skills in machine learning, with the ability to independently develop models and integrate complex models on Azure platforms;
  • Excellent knowledge of Python and SQL;
  • Experience in PySpark;
  • Experience in designing and managing complex ETL pipelines with Azure Data Factory;
  • Familiarity with big data tools and platforms such as Databricks, Azure Synapse and Azure Fabric;
  • Experience with SQL and NoSQL databases;
  • Familiarity with managing cloud solutions on Azure.
Responsible For
  • Design, build, manage, and optimize ETL data pipelines on Azure Data Factory, Synapse, Fabric, and Databricks;
  • Work with large datasets using Apache Spark (preferably PySpark);
  • Implement storage solutions on Azure Data Lake, Delta Lake, One Lake leveraging the Data Lakehouse approach;
  • Ensure data quality and integrity through advanced data governance practices;
  • Respond to requests from various clients using the most suitable technologies available within the Azure ecosystem;
  • Develop and maintain technical documentation and best practices for data management;
  • Excellent knowledge of the Italian language.
Technological Stack
Experience with data ingestion and real-time processing technologies such as Apache Kafka, Azure Stream Analytics, and Spark Streaming.
Job Location
Full Remote
Job Level
Sr. Position